Output dfd22cbb19752bbf617f56eecb2fc17fa735b9f6be249e6b8454006a11c85881: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 772bb4c80fc7b403fccea8ab25ebd61ff52f44b3 OP_EQUAL
address
3CZ8h8VhfevqdFhEoDE73jAMA5etstBnqA
transaction
dfd22cbb19752bbf617f56eecb2fc17fa735b9f6be249e6b8454006a11c85881
confirmations
15927
spent
true